Melvin LaVair passed away Friday September 19, 2025 at the Cape Fear Valley Medical Center in North Carolina.

Born November 3, 1943 in St. Regis Falls, NY, Melvin, was a beloved son of Ida (St. Germaine) and Alfred LaVair.

Melvin served in the United States Army in Vietnam from 1965 to 1967. He married Dora Gowett in December 1973. He worked in various factories in Nashua, NH. Melvin enjoyed time with his family. He enjoyed watching NASCAR, football and the Yankees. He really loved playing poker with his brothers. He especially loved his extended family and always kept in close contact with them.

Melvin is survived by his sons Erich Lenhart and his wife Tina, David Lenhart and his wife Holly, his daughter Laura Thibault and her husband Chris.

He was predeceased by his parents, brothers Arthur, Charles Albert Donald, Harold, Kenneth and Robert LaVair. His two sisters Laura Boyd and Loretta Martin. A daughter Jean Lenhart and granddaughter Amanda.

He leaves behind eleven grandchildren and several great grandchildren, nieces, nephews and his good friend Bruce Dickerson.

Local arrangements are in care of the Fortune-Keough Funeral Home in Saranac Lake. A graveside service with military honors will take place at St. John’s Cemetery in Lake Clear, NY at 11:00 Am on Saturday October 4, 20025.
